个人和以工作为导向的特征,区分老年护士的部分或完整的实际退休行为超过三年

概括
了解为什么老年护士退休是防止护士短缺的关键. 年龄,财务安全和工作能力等因素影响完全或部分退休的决定.

背景情况:
- 全球护士短缺因经验丰富的护士退休而加剧.
- 了解退休驾驶员对于保留策略至关重要.
- 老年护士的退休决定是复杂的,多因素的.
研究的目的:
- 确定区分老年护士完全退休,部分退休或继续工作的特点.
- 分析完全与部分退休的不同驱动因素.
- 为保持老年护士在劳动力中的战略提供信息.
主要方法:
- 量化纵向研究设计.
- 这项研究涉及217名50岁以上的澳大利亚女性护士.
- 数据采集在两个时间点,三年间隔,使用多项式回归分析.
主要成果:
- 年龄是区分所有退休护士 (部分和完整) 与仍在工作的护士的一个重要因素.
- 完全退休的护士的特点是繁荣程度较低,工作能力受损,成为合作伙伴,工作压力较低,兼职工作.
- 部分退休的护士与非退休的护士的区别在于他们只有临时合同.
结论:
- 灵活的工作选择 (工作时间,合同) 和对有健康障碍的护士的支持可能会减少完全退休.
- 干预措施应针对财务福祉和工作能力,以促进继续就业.
- 有针对性的策略可以帮助保留老年护士,缓解劳动力短缺.

Longitudinal Research
12.0K
Sometimes we want to see how people change over time, as in studies of human development and lifespan. When we test the same group of individuals repeatedly over an extended period of time, we are conducting longitudinal research. Longitudinal research is a research design in which data-gathering is administered repeatedly over an extended period of time. For example, we may survey a group of individuals about their dietary habits at age 20, retest them a decade later at age 30, and then again...
